Bronze Level
Donations up to $25 will be used to purchase special books, magazines, DVDs, or audio equipment that the library would otherwise be unable to purchase. Gifts and donors will be featured in the library newsletter and on the Honor Roll in the library. The Friends will send an acknowledgment to either the honoree or to the family notifying them of the gift. The amount is not divulged unless requested by the donor.
Silver Level
Donations of $25-$50 received all the benefits of the Bronze level and will be able to place a bookplate naming the donor and the person being honored in an existing item in the library’s collection. Please indicate the wording you would like on the bookplate on the donor form, as well as the title of the item from the library’s existing collection. A Friends rep will contact you for an alternative item if your first choice is not available.
Gold Level
Donations of $50 and up receive all the benefits of the Bronze and Silver levels with the addition of being able to designate a subject matter area of their choice. This is the perfect way to make sure that the materials purchased for the library will reflect the interests of the honoree. The subject area designated may remain broad, such as children’s books, or maybe a specific title, such as the Giving Tree.
